Supersonic Cristal Storm by Samsara Seeds

Ruderalis × Indica

Supersonic Cristal Storm is an indica-dominant hybrid developed by Samsara Seeds, noted for its rapid maturation and robust genetic profile. This strain combines the resilience of ruderalis with the calming qualities of indica, offering a potent experience for both cultivators and consumers.

Appearance

Supersonic Cristal Storm presents visually striking buds, characterized by dense, compact formations heavily coated in frosty trichomes that give them a crystalline appearance. The foliage often displays deep green hues with subtle purple undertones, complemented by vibrant orange pistils. This combination of trichome abundance and color variation contributes to its visually appealing, gem-like presentation.

Aroma & Flavor

The aroma of Supersonic Cristal Storm is a complex bouquet featuring prominent earthy and skunky notes, interwoven with subtle hints of pine and citrus. Upon curing, the fragrance can evolve, revealing sweeter, dessert-like undertones. The flavor profile mirrors this complexity, offering a blend of spicy and herbal notes with a distinct sweetness, often compared to artisanal herbal teas.

Effects

This strain is primarily known for delivering a potent, relaxing experience, characteristic of its indica heritage. Users often report a calming sensation that can be both grounding and mildly cerebral, potentially fostering creativity. Its effects are generally considered well-balanced, providing a significant psychoactive experience without being overwhelmingly sedating.

Terpenes & Cannabinoids

Supersonic Cristal Storm typically exhibits THC levels ranging from the mid-20%s, indicating high potency. Its terpene profile is dominated by Myrcene, contributing to its earthy aroma and relaxing effects, and Limonene, which adds citrus notes and may influence mood. The presence of other terpenes like Caryophyllene, Linalool, and Pinene further shapes its sensory and potential therapeutic qualities. CBD content is generally low, below 1%.

Growing

Developed with an emphasis on faster flowering times and hardy yields, Supersonic Cristal Storm benefits from its ruderalis genetics, which contribute to auto-flowering capabilities and resilience. It is considered moderately easy to cultivate, with growers reporting consistent resin production and strong growth patterns. Under optimal conditions, yields can be substantial, making it attractive for various cultivation scales.

Origins & Lineage

Bred by Samsara Seeds, Supersonic Cristal Storm is a hybrid strain resulting from the cross of ruderalis and indica genetics. This lineage was intentionally developed to merge the auto-flowering traits and hardiness of ruderalis with the potent, relaxing effects and rich cannabinoid profiles associated with indica strains. The breeding program aimed for enhanced potency and quicker maturation cycles.
